Your purpose is to deliver an exceptional and seamless guest journey from pre‑arrival through to post‑stay by coordinating guest requests, facilitating clear communication across departments, and ensuring all touchpoints reflect the highest level of care and attention. You will play a key role in supporting Rooms Division in creating memorable and personalized experiences.
You will be accountable for:
- Managing guest communication, both internal and external, to ensure requests and preferences are actioned in a timely and effective manner.
- Supporting pre‑arrival planning by coordinating with relevant departments and ensuring all guest information is updated and communicated clearly.
- Overseeing all switchboard‑related communications to ensure timely and professional service.
- Facilitating the smooth flow of information between teams and ensuring seamless communication across departments to anticipate and fulfill guest needs.
- Contributing to a proactive guest recognition program and ensuring VIP guests receive bespoke and thoughtful service.
Your key responsibilities & contributions will include:
- Ensuring all calls and guest enquiries are answered promptly and according to brand service standards.
- Demonstrating expert knowledge of all relevant systems in communication, booking, and guest experience platforms.
- Answering all general hotel and food and beverage enquiries, while accurately placing Afternoon Tea, Bar and Restaurant reservations accordingly.
- Conducting full pre‑arrival preparation for guests, including advance contact, reviewing and updating guest profiles and systems, coordinating itineraries, and clearly communicating all relevant details such as special preferences or occasions with the appropriate teams.
- Assisting in handling in‑room dining orders, upselling when appropriate, and ensuring accuracy through the POS system.
- Participating in the ongoing innovation of guest relations, seeking opportunities to improve the guest journey.
- Actively contributing to up‑selling and cross‑selling the hotel’s amenities and experiences.
- Handling any guest feedback or concerns with empathy, efficiency, and a focus on resolution.
Qualifications:
- Excellent communication skills, both verbal and written, with the ability to communicate effectively with people of all levels.
- Proven organizational skills and the ability to work independently.
- Enthusiastic and positive, with the ability to build trusting relationships.
- Previous experience of guest complaint handling and going the extra mile to meet guest needs.
- Ability to multitask and problem solve in a fast‑paced environment.
- Flexibility to work various shift patterns, including night shifts when required.
- Knowledge of switchboard operations, ALICE, Alliants, HOTSOS, Open Table, Silverware, and OPERA.
- Previous experience in a guest services role.
- 1‑3 years’ experience in the Luxury Hospitality Industry.
- Commitment to flexibility and multi‑skilling, and willingness to perform different tasks to meet guest and colleague needs.
